Question Rs*R is this stuff good?

What do you guys think about RS*R product. Im thinking about buying the race springs, they lowers 2 in the front and 1.75 in the rear. Does it look the like car sits higher in the back or cant you tell? i can get em for 115, brand new. what do you guys think?

thats my car rolling on rsr race springs...im actually quite happy with them..it dropped my car more then it said on the box...im actually rasing my car now..love the looks but i need to not spend so much money on tires....camber got jacked
